Quick insights from ofsted Powered by AI

This insight was generated by AI, based on latest Ofsted report.

Academic Progress: Pupils make strong progress over time from their starting points, including in English and mathematics.
Behaviour and Attitudes: Pupils behave well in classrooms and around the school. They are courteous and polite.
Qualifications and Training: Teachers are knowledgeable about their subjects and expect pupils to work hard.
Current Educational Practices: Leaders have a comprehensive staff training programme which develops teachers’ skills and improves outcomes for pupils.
Strengths and Challenges: Teaching is good across the school, but sometimes work does not stretch the most able pupils.
Communication: The school keeps parents informed through regular updates and progress reviews.
Actions for Quality Improvement: Leaders at all levels have taken effective steps to raise the standard of teaching and learning.
Managing Bullying and Safety: Safeguarding is effective. Pupils feel safe and well cared for.
Promoting Welfare and Safety: Pupils’ welfare and safety are well-promoted, but attendance needs improvement.
Extracurricular Offerings: Pupils enjoy choosing from a range of extracurricular clubs, including rugby and dance.
Career Counselling Services: Careers advice is included within the school’s education programme, with support from visiting advisers.
Preparation for Sixth Form: Leaders ensure that students are well prepared for moving to academic and vocational courses.
Managing and Supporting SEND: Provision for pupils who have SEN and/or disabilities is good, ensuring tailored support.

About Us

Orchard Park High (Croydon) is a Secondary, Co-Ed school located in Greater London, London.

It has 639 students from age 11-16 yr with a student-teacher ratio of 19 : 1.

At this school, 55% of pupils achieved grade 5 or more at GCSE.

This school rated Good by recent Ofsted inspection.
